Rusthall is a small village on the north‑west edge of Tunbridge Wells in Kent, England, that grew up as a companion settlement to the spa town. It’s notable for open commons and distinctive sandstone outcrops that give the area a rugged, park‑like character and make it popular with walkers and dog‑owners; the wider town’s 17th‑ and 18th‑century chalybeate‑spring history helped shape local development and the mix of Victorian and earlier cottages you still see.
Langton Green, a neighbouring village set on higher ground, has a strong village identity centred on its green and parish amenities, with a mix of period houses and more recent homes and a lively community scene. Both villages sit close to the scenic High Weald countryside, function as part of the Tunbridge Wells commuter belt with easy links to London, and rely largely on local shops, pubs, schools and small businesses for their day‑to‑day economy.
